Puchheim solar park commences operations

GERMANY: On August 24, 2011 Gehrlicher Solar has start operations of another solar park: in Puchheim, west of the city of Munich, 14,280 modules from the manufacturer First Solar are now producing solar energy, which is transformed into net-compatible alternating current by two central inverters from SMA.

The plant with a peak performance of 1.1 MWp will produce about 1.2 million kilowatt-hours per year of solar power. This can supply about 300 three-person households. The CO2 savings is about 600 tonnes per year.
